Australian Phone Number validation; various enhancements
The Australian Phone Number validation logic has been enhanced as follows:
- Mobile Phone Numbers
- Begin with 04 or 05
- Must be 10 digits (including 04 or 05)
- Landline (Geographic) Phone Numbers
- Begin with 02, 03, 07, 08
- Must be 8 digits (excluding area code)
- Local Rate Phone Numbers
- Begin with 13 or 1300
- Must be 6 digits (including 13) or 8 or 10 digits (including 1300)
- Freecall Phone Numbers
- Begin with 180 or 1800
- Must be 7 digits (including 180) or 10 digits (including 1800)
- Premium Phone Numbers
- Begin with 19 (except 1998)
- Must be 6 digits (including 19) or 8 or 10 digits (including 19xx)
All other Phone Number report a warning message "This Phone Number does not look like a valid Australian Phone Number. Please check the Phone Number is correct.".
